Introduction
In today’s rapidly evolving tech landscape, mobile development frameworks are becoming essential tools for developers. One such innovative platform is Hedgehog Android, designed to simplify and enhance the app development process. Whether you’re a seasoned developer or just starting your journey in coding, Hedgehog Android offers a suite of tools and features that cater to various needs and preferences. This blog will delve into the intricacies of Hedgehog Android, exploring its history, features, and user experiences. We will guide you through installation, development practices, and community support, providing a holistic view of what Hedgehog Android has to offer. Join us as we embark on a journey to uncover the potential of this exciting platform and how it can transform your app development experience.
1. Introduction to Hedgehog Android
Hedgehog Android is not just another mobile development framework; it’s a comprehensive ecosystem tailored for efficiency and creativity. With roots in the desire to streamline Android app development, Hedgehog Android emerged as a response to the complexities often faced by developers. The platform integrates various functionalities, such as user-friendly interfaces, robust libraries, and advanced debugging tools, making it a preferred choice for many.
One of its standout features is the focus on modular development, which allows developers to build applications in a more structured and manageable way. This approach not only enhances productivity but also fosters collaboration among teams, as different components can be developed independently and integrated seamlessly. Moreover, Hedgehog Android is built with scalability in mind, accommodating projects of varying sizes, from small personal apps to large-scale enterprise solutions. In this section, we’ll explore the history of Hedgehog Android, its key features, and what sets it apart from other frameworks in the market.
2. Getting Started with Hedgehog Android
If you’re ready to dive into the world of Hedgehog Android, the first step is to install the platform. The installation process is designed to be straightforward, ensuring that developers can get up and running quickly. This section will provide a detailed, step-by-step guide to help you through the installation process, including system requirements and configuration settings. We’ll cover how to download the necessary files, install dependencies, and set up your development environment.
Once installed, the next crucial phase is the initial setup. This involves configuring the workspace and familiarizing yourself with the interface. We’ll guide you through essential configurations, such as setting up project directories and choosing the right templates for your apps. Additionally, we’ll address common issues that new users may encounter, offering troubleshooting tips to resolve these problems efficiently. By the end of this section, you’ll be well-prepared to embark on your development journey with Hedgehog Android.
3. Exploring the User Interface
The user interface (UI) of Hedgehog Android is a crucial aspect that directly impacts your development experience. Designed with usability in mind, the UI combines simplicity with powerful features, allowing developers to navigate effortlessly. In this section, we’ll provide an in-depth overview of the UI design, discussing its layout, menus, and essential tools.
Customization options are another highlight of Hedgehog Android’s interface. Developers can tailor the look and feel of their workspace to suit their preferences, enhancing their productivity. We’ll explore various customization techniques, from adjusting themes to rearranging toolbars, ensuring that you can create an environment that works best for you.
Moreover, effective navigation is key to mastering any development platform. We’ll share best practices for navigating the Hedgehog Android interface, helping you find tools and resources quickly. By the end of this section, you’ll have a solid understanding of how to leverage the UI to streamline your development process.
4. Using Hedgehog Android for Development
Hedgehog Android stands out not only for its features but also for its supportive environment for developers. In this section, we’ll dive deep into setting up your development environment. This includes installing essential tools, libraries, and plugins that enhance functionality. We’ll also cover best practices for maintaining a clean and organized workspace, ensuring that you can focus on coding without distractions.
Once your environment is set up, we’ll walk you through creating your first app with Hedgehog Android. This step-by-step guide will cover everything from initializing your project to writing your first lines of code. We’ll also discuss key concepts such as modular design and code reusability, empowering you to build efficient and scalable applications.
Testing and debugging are critical components of development, and Hedgehog Android provides powerful tools to assist in these areas. We’ll explore various debugging techniques, including real-time error tracking and performance optimization, ensuring that your app runs smoothly. By the end of this section, you’ll be equipped with the knowledge and skills to create, test, and debug applications effectively.
5. Integrating Hedgehog Android with Other Tools
To maximize your development experience, integrating Hedgehog Android with other tools is essential. This section will introduce you to popular tools and plugins that enhance your productivity and expand the functionality of Hedgehog Android. From version control systems to project management tools, we’ll provide recommendations for tools that seamlessly integrate with the platform.
Additionally, we’ll delve into the world of APIs and extensions. Using external APIs can significantly enrich your applications by adding features like payment processing, data storage, and user authentication. We’ll guide you through the process of integrating these APIs, highlighting best practices to ensure smooth functionality.
Collaboration is another critical aspect of development, especially for teams. Hedgehog Android offers features that facilitate collaboration, such as shared project spaces and real-time editing. We’ll explore how to leverage these collaboration tools to work efficiently with your team, making the development process smoother and more productive.
6. Community and Support
One of the most valuable aspects of using Hedgehog Android is the strong community support surrounding the platform. In this section, we’ll discuss how to find help and resources when you encounter challenges. From official documentation to forums and user groups, we’ll provide a comprehensive overview of where to seek assistance.
Engaging with online communities can also enrich your learning experience. We’ll highlight popular forums, social media groups, and other platforms where developers share insights, tips, and resources related to Hedgehog Android. Participating in these communities can provide valuable networking opportunities and foster collaboration on projects.
If you’re interested in contributing to Hedgehog Android, we’ll outline the various ways you can get involved. Whether it’s through code contributions, bug reporting, or sharing your knowledge with others, being an active participant in the community can enhance your skills and make a positive impact on the platform.
7. Case Studies and Success Stories
Real-world applications of Hedgehog Android can provide inspiration and insights into its capabilities. In this section, we’ll showcase notable apps built on the platform, exploring their development journeys and the challenges they faced. Each case study will highlight how developers leveraged the unique features of Hedgehog Android to create successful applications.
We’ll also include interviews with users who have successfully navigated the development process with Hedgehog Android. Their experiences can provide valuable lessons for newcomers, offering insights into best practices and effective strategies for overcoming common hurdles.
Additionally, we’ll discuss lessons learned from these success stories. By analyzing what worked and what didn’t, you can gain a deeper understanding of the potential and limitations of Hedgehog Android, enabling you to make informed decisions in your own development projects.
8. Future of Hedgehog Android
As technology continues to evolve, so does the landscape of mobile development. In this section, we’ll explore upcoming features and updates for Hedgehog Android, providing insights into what users can expect in the near future. By staying informed about these developments, you can ensure that your skills remain relevant and up-to-date.
We’ll also discuss trends in Android development and how Hedgehog Android aligns with these trends. Topics such as machine learning, IoT integration, and cross-platform development are becoming increasingly important, and understanding how Hedgehog Android fits into this evolving landscape can help you position yourself for success.
Lastly, user feedback plays a vital role in shaping the future of any platform. We’ll explore how the Hedgehog Android team incorporates community suggestions and critiques into their development roadmap, ensuring that the platform continues to meet the needs of its users.
9. Comparative Analysis
In a saturated market, choosing the right development platform is crucial. This section will provide a comparative analysis of Hedgehog Android against other popular mobile development frameworks. We’ll discuss the pros and cons of each platform, helping you understand the unique strengths and weaknesses of Hedgehog Android.
We’ll also offer practical advice for selecting the right platform based on your specific needs and project requirements. Factors such as project size, team expertise, and feature requirements are essential considerations when making your decision. By the end of this section, you’ll have a clearer understanding of where Hedgehog Android fits within the broader context of mobile development.
10. Personal Reflections
As we conclude our exploration of Hedgehog Android, I’d like to share my personal journey with the platform. From my initial hesitations to my current proficiency, my experiences have been enriched by the supportive community and the powerful features offered by Hedgehog Android. I’ll reflect on the challenges I faced and the milestones I achieved, offering insights that may resonate with others on a similar path.
For newcomers, my advice is to embrace the learning process. Every developer starts somewhere, and the key to success lies in perseverance and curiosity. Don’t hesitate to seek help, experiment, and push the boundaries of what you can create with Hedgehog Android.
Conclusion
In conclusion, Hedgehog Android is a dynamic and powerful platform that holds immense potential for developers at all skill levels. From its intuitive user interface to its rich ecosystem of tools and community support, Hedgehog Android simplifies the app development process while fostering creativity and collaboration. Whether you’re creating your first app or working on a complex project, this platform offers the resources and flexibility you need to succeed.
As technology continues to evolve, staying informed and engaged with the community will be essential. By leveraging the features of Hedgehog Android and actively participating in its ecosystem, you can unlock new possibilities in your development journey. We hope this blog has provided you with valuable insights and inspiration to explore Hedgehog Android further and harness its capabilities in your projects. Happy coding!